Why Mid-Century Modern home decor?
Mid-century modern design is known for its clean lines, organic forms, and functional beauty. It combines simplicity with statement-making furniture and decor, making it perfect for those who love a balanced, inviting, and visually interesting space. How to Style Your Mid-Century Modern Living Room
Once you’ve selected your key pieces, styling them thoughtfully is essential to bringing the look together.
Here are some quick tips:
✔️ Layer textures – Mix soft fabrics, warm woods, and metallic accents for depth.
✔️ Balance neutral tones with color – Let the wood and beige elements shine, while olive green adds a pop of color.
✔️ Keep decor intentional – Mid-century modern home decor embraces minimalism, so avoid clutter.
✔️ Use lighting strategically – A sculptural lamp and warm lighting make the space feel cozy yet refined.
